The Erath Excels Academy Inc district in Texas operates two public charter high schools: Coastal Horizons Academy (grades 7-12) and Huston Academy (grades 9-12). While both schools have similar graduation and dropout rates, Huston Academy consistently outperforms Coastal Horizons Academy in statewide rankings and test scores.
Huston Academy is the standout school, ranking 1,474 out of 1,974 Texas high schools, compared to Coastal Horizons Academy's ranking of 1,905. Huston Academy also has a higher SchoolDigger rating of 1 star, while Coastal Horizons Academy has a 0-star rating. In terms of test scores, Huston Academy outperforms the district and state averages in several STAAR EOC assessments, such as Biology, English II Reading, and U.S. History.
The significant difference in spending per student between the two schools ($12,473 for Huston Academy vs. $6,436 for Coastal Horizons Academy) may be a contributing factor to Huston Academy's better performance. However, both schools are part of the Erath Excels Academy Inc district, which is ranked 916 out of 961 districts in Texas and has a 0-star rating, suggesting that the district as a whole may be struggling, and the performance of the individual schools may be reflective of the broader district challenges.
